Garden Benches Canvas

59 Items

Garden Benches Canvas

59 Items

Clear All
Mini
(2)
Small
(59)
Medium
(59)
Large
(59)
Oversized
(42)
Giant
(7)

Shop All Gardens

Garden Benches

Filter By:

1